1-/2-channel Hall effect rotational speed and position sensor with ATEX certification

  • Maintenance and wear-free rotational speed and position sensor using magnetic scanning
  • Scanning of measuring scale (for example, ferromagnetic target wheels or piston rods)
  • Reliable detection of high speeds to creeping (0 Hz to 20 kHz)
  • Robust and compact stainless steel housing for use in harsh and confined applications
  • ATEX certification for use in potentially explosive atmospheres

Technical information

Properties

  • ATEX certification for use in potentially explosive atmospheres
  • Incremental measuring 1-/2-channel speed sensor based on the magnetic sensing principle
  • Contactless measurement of rotary or linear movements
  • Extremely robust stainless steel housing with a sensor tube diameter of 22 mm
  • Target wheel with module 1.0 to 3.5 or measuring rod with 4.0 mm pitch as measuring scale
  • High EMC immunity for interference-free signal transmission in challenging industrial environments
  • Type-tested according to DIN EN 50155 for safe use in railway applications
  • Highest product quality with optional certification according to DNV and many other standards

Field of application

  • Rotational speed measurement at gears, gear wheels and rollers
  • Position measurement at piston rod
  • Rotational speed and position detection in potentially explosive atmospheres

Display of signal patterns

Signal pattern E-

1 channel

Signal pattern F-

1 channel with inverse signals

Signal pattern V-

2 channels, 90° phase offset

Signal pattern X-

2 channels, 90° phase offset, with inverse channels

Electrical data

Supply voltage UB (reverse polarity protected)

10 to 28 V DC with ATEX
10 to 30 V DC without ATEX

Current consumption IB (without load)

≤ 45 mA

Output signal (short-circuit-proof)

Square-wave signals

Output signal level High

≥ UB - 1.8 V

Output signal level Low

≤ 0.5 V

Output current per channel

≤ 10 mA

Frequency range

0 to 20 kHz

Duty cycle

50% ± 10%

Phase offset

typ. 90°

Slew rate (2 m cable)

≥ 10 V/μs

Electromagnetic compatibility

Rail vehicles (EN 50121-3-2)
Industrial applications (EN 61000-6-1 to 6-4)

Dielectric strength

500 V AC (EN 61439-1)

Mechanical data

Module m target wheel

1.00 to 3.50

Permissible air gap (for Module m / Pitch p)

See air gap table

Target wheel width

≥ 10 mm (smaller upon request)

Target wheel tooth form

Involute gear teeth as per DIN 867, square gear teeth 1:1 or
slotted disk (upon request)

Target wheel material

Ferromagnetic steel

Working and operating temperature

-40 °C to +85 °C with ATEX
-40 °C to +120 °C without ATEX

Storage temperature

-40 °C to +120 °C

Degree of protection

IP 68

Vibration resistance

50 m/s2 (EN 60068-2-6)

Shock resistance

100 m/s2 (EN 60068-2-27)

Housing material sensor

Stainless steel (1.4305)

Weight sensor (2 m cable, without mating connector)

approx. 500 g

Resistance

< 5 bar (sensor tube completely closed up to the flange)

 

Electrical connection
Connection PUR or silicone cable, screen connected to the housing on the encoder side
Maximum cable length ≤ 100 m
Cable LK10691
Cable material PUR sheath, halogen-free and screened
Cable diameter 8.1 ± 0.3 mm
Cable cross section 6 × 1.0 mm2
Bending radius static/dynamic 24 mm / 41 mm
Cable LK10581
Cable material Silicone sheath, halogen-free and screened
Cable diameter 9.2 ± 0.4 mm
Cable cross section 6 × 0.75 mm2
Bending radius static/dynamic 69 mm / 138 mm
